SanderMan is a SaaS vendor focused on Human Asset Management, founded by Sandeep Sander in Denmark in 1989.[6] It is now headquartered in Singapore with shared offices in Silicon Valley, New York, Zurich, Jakarta and Copenhagen. It services organizations worldwide, as an alternative to HRIS modules from ERP vendors like SAP and Oracle and solutions from Workday and Cornerstone. In 2014-15 it was valued above $7 million.

Early history

It was originally founded by Sandeep Sander in Copenhagen, Denmark in 1989. Among the first clients for strategy and management development services were Egmont publishing , the East Asiatic Company, Canon and Credit Suisse. SanderMan has worked in 42 countries. It is now headquartered in Singapore.

SanderMan has always worked closely with Business Schools and Professors. Among the persons contributing important concepts were the late Sumantra Ghoshal.[7] Now it sells software and services using the SaaS model.

In 2013 Professor John Quelch, Harvard Business School and others became shareholders.

In 2014 announced a partnership with INSEAD Emerging Markets Institute and INSEADs Alumni Association, including a Global Tour. Professor Serguei Netessine and others are presenting ideas for Business Model Innovation and Competence Implications.

In 2014 SanderMan became advisor to “The Consortium for Global Talent”,[8] a group of companies with 750,000+ employees.

In 2015 the group of shareholders was extended with Y Digital, a company from Jakarta, Indonesia and SanderMan announced shared offices in Silicon Valley, New York, Zurich, Jakarta and Copenhagen.

In 2015 Sandeep Sander, CEO of SanderMan was invited to join “Innovation for Jobs” (i4J),[9] a Think Tank working on how to improve work for 1 billion+ people, co-chaired by Vint Cerf, VP of Google and co-inventor of the internet.

Products and services

SanderMan has planned to release SanderMan 4.0 on 19 August 2015. Releases of major updates are planned for every 6 months. Rather than selling software, the company offers subscriptions.

SanderMan is a SaaS for human asset management focusing on: Recruitment, Employability, competence profiling, development planning, talent asset management, performance management and workforce planning.
